Peer reviewedSherman, Tracy – Child Development, 1985
Infants exposed to a set of artificially-created face stimuli having distinct mean and modal prototypes showed a pattern of behavior predicted by category abstraction models. Infants appeared to abstract, at the time of learning, a feature-count summary of the category displayed. (Author/RH)

Peer reviewedChild Development, 1983
Two experiments investigated 18- to 30-month-old children's memory for the location of a hidden object. Memory performance was significantly better when the object was hidden within the natural environment as opposed to when hidden in a set of boxes. Older subjects effectively used a landmark cue as a memory aid. (Author/RH)

Peer reviewedBhatt, Ramesh S.; Rovee-Collier, Carolyn – Child Development, 1996
Three studies, involving 72 3-month-old infants, demonstrated that infants remembered some of the original feature combinations of a mobile they had been trained to activate for up to 3 days but forgot all of them after 4 days. Even after 4 days, however, infants remembered the individual features that had entered into the original combinations.…
